Use the ISO 14224 taxonomy and data structure to standardize equipment data
Create an ISO 14224-compliant technical hierarchy, with equipment boundaries structurally defined. This ensures consistent interpretation by different people and standardizes data collection. Common terms and defintions are imperative for merging and analyzing data from different sources.

Define and configure reliability data specifications
Specify and administer failure data requirements and field validations. Define taxonomic structure for equipment boundaries. Define which failure effects set the breakdown indicator. Administer notification hierarchy relationship types.
